The Cat® 798 AC electric-drive truck is designed to haul more ore — with more speed, more stability and more reliability than any other electric-drive truck in the marketplace. And while it may be the newest addition to the Cat ultra-class lineup, it delivers the same powerful, proven performance you expect from a Cat truck. The 798 delivers a full 372-tonne (410-ton) payload, increased speed on grade, more retarding power than competitive trucks, superior brake performance and easier maintenance. The result? High availability, more confident operators and improved productivity.

UP TO 8% BETTER PAYLOAD

Thanks to a lower empty weight, the 798 AC has a higher-rated field payload and higher-rated GMW. In addition to delivering productivity gains, a lighter empty machine weight saves fuel and reduces tire wear

UP TO 8% BETTER SPEED ON GRADE

Thanks to a significant speed advantage, the Cat 798 AC lets you move more over the course of a shift — or move the same amount of material with fewer trucks. When you’re ready to go faster, horsepower can be changed with just a software adjustment over a shift change or lunch break.

40% MORE RETARDING POWER & CLASS-LEADING BRAKING

Four-corner wet disc brakes with blended mechanical service brakes and dynamics deliver stable handling and confident stopping. Automatic Retarding Control makes retarding easier and more efficient and helps ensure the truck remains in the dynamic retarding envelope.

Engine

Engine Manufacturer Cat
Engine Type Model: C175-16
Engine Power Gross - SAE J1995: 3500 HP | Standard Gross - SAE J1995: 3500 HP | Net - SAE J1349: 3405 HP | Dynamic Retarding - Continuous: 5480 HP
Bore 6.9 in
Stroke 8.7 in
Displacement 5187 in³
Emissions Rating: Fuel Optimized

Drivetrain

Compression Ratio Total Reduction Ratio: 35:1
Steering Angle, Left 39 °
Steering Angle, Right 39 °

Wheels & Tires

Tires, Front Specification Standard: 59/80 R63.
Tires, Rear Specification Standard: 59/80 R63.

Operational

Operating Speed Rated: 1800 r/min | Top - Loaded: 40 mile/h
Operating Conditions Front Wet Disc Brake Surface Area: 20378 in² | Rear - Wet Disc Brake Surface Area: 30750 in² | Weight Distributions (Approximate): Front Axle-Empty - 47% / Rear Axle-Empty - 53% / Front Axle-Loaded - 33 % / Rear Axle-Loaded - 67 %

Dimensions

Dimensions Dump Body Plate Thickness Varies Depending on Body Selection: Floor Plate - 1 in / Front Plate - 0.5 in / Side Plate - 0.38 in / Canopy Plate - 0.2 in | Rear Axle - Tail 16.13 ft | Dump Clearance: 5.94 ft | Front Axle Clearance: 3.37 ft | Rear Axle - Clearance: 3.59 ft
Turning Radius Minimum : 53 ft
Height Top of ROPS: 22.12 ft | Loading - Empty: 25.75 ft | Front Canopy: 26 ft
Width Centerline Front Tire: 23.04 ft | Canopy (without optional rock deflectors): 31.62 ft | Outside Body: 31.62 ft | Inside Body: 30.05 ft | Centerline of Rear Dual Tire Width: 19.5 ft
Overall Height Body Raised: 49.25 ft
Overall Length 51.59 ft | Tire: 30.32 ft
Ground Clearance 3.37 ft
Wheelbase 21.84 ft

Capacities

Features Crankcase: 82 gal (US) | Final Drive - Each: 67 gal (US) | Hydraulic Tank: 296 gal (US) | Hydraulic System - Including Tank: 385 gal (US)
Volume Struck: 126.4-187.2 m³ (165-245 yd³) | Heaped (SAE 2:1): 215.4-266 m³ (282-348 yd³)
Fuel Capacity Tank: 1300 gal (US)
Payload Capacity Nominal: 410 ton (US)
Cooling System 211 gal (US)

Weights

Weight Chassis: 451116 lb | Body Range: 37 564-41 936 kg (82,814-92,453 lb)
Weight, In Running Order Target Gross Machine Weight (TGMW): 1375000 lb

Features

Features Controls: IGBT Inverter Technology, air cooled, pressurized cabinet with filtration | Wheel Motor: Cat AC induction, rear axle mounted | Electric Retarding: Radial Grid Design
Generator /Alternator: Brushless, engine mounted, dual bearing
Cooling System Variable speed, hydraulically driven cooling system
